I'm thinking about doing an exhaust on my pathy. I really want a deeper sound but don't want to drop too much on it (of course). Any ideas? Ive seen some with magnaflows which sound good. Im just worried about installation because im not too familiar with how to and i dont feel like paying for installation.

Unless you are doing the welding yourself you will have to pay for installation. You can just get the muffler changed, if you just want the deeper sound, for a low installation cost. I had a borla that sounded great. Here it is:

cost me $350 /labor plus parts/ to get my rotted out muffler and exhaust changed...I wasnt able to remove the 2 resonators
It was a Cherry Bomb Turbo (2in1out) reversible...much better as there are no holes...and the shop that did it put some VERY thick pipes. Im happy about that but Ill probably have to take out the resonators later on if those rot out which I dunno when since the pathy is not a daily for me. i had a dual exhaust fully custom exhuast done a simple 2 in 2 out for 600 bucks including tax. its a lot deeper than just a muffler change i got a flowtech muffler but may cherrybomb it soon after the lift and everything is done. only thing is mine is not stailness but neither is the factory pahtifners echaust so i just spraypainted the welds and the tubing and got stailness tips.

Went with a Magnaflow dual in single out. Added a few ponies, sounds great, muffler is stainless with lifetime warranty. Muffler Shop had it in stock so I didnt need to pick out size etc.
